Role Purpose
Reporting to the Technical Director, the Bid Support & Marketing Manager will be responsible with supporting the Flow AI sales team with the creation of compelling customer facing documentation, plus the management of the company’s social media activity.
Key Responsibilities
Bid & Sales Engagement
* Work with the technical and sales teams to create accurate and compelling proposal and bid content for customer submission
* Support the completion and timely submission of customer NDA and Confirmation letters in a timely manner
* The review of customer RFP/RFI questions and scoring matrices in comparison to Flow AI developed content, ensuring that responses meet the customer requirements
* Provide co-ordination support for larger RFP/RFIs and customer proposals, ensuring contributing individuals, suppliers and teams provide content in a timely manner
* Collate, submit and distribute customer qualification questions against the RFP/RPI time frame
* Explore Flow AI bid library for previously created content suitable for use in ongoing customer engagements
* Support or coordinate with Flow AI design teams to format customer documentation prior to submission
* Collate, verify and submit completed RFI/RFP/tender responses to the customer within the required timescales and format
* Manage and update templates and standardised content in the Flow AI bid library to facilitate quicker responses to bid and proposal requests
* Work with Flow AI designers to produce on-brand imagery and diagrams to compliment and support written content
* Monitor Buyer Framework portals for potentially suitable opportunities for Flow AI, passing on to the suitable team member as appropriate
Social Media Management
* Manage the approved Flow AI calendar/schedule of events, ensuring all activity is completed and in place within the given timeframes
* Develop compelling content inline with the topics and themes included in the calendar/schedule of activity, coordinating with Flow AI design teams to ensure professional formatting
* Regularly updating the Flow AI website with news and other content
* Assist with the development of Case Studies and White Papers, making available for customer prospecting or social media activity
* Responsible for management of Flow AI LinkedIn (and other social media platforms), including account administration, content posting, wider Flow AI team participation and general activity to improve Flow AI social media profile
* Support the development and implementation of multi-channel marketing campaigns, measuring against predetermine success criteria
* Create interactive campaigns to facilitate the harvesting of leads, and statistics for inclusion marketing document such as white papers
* Work with Flow AI designers to produce compelling on-brand imagery for inclusion in online content
